Theorem sspwimp 38176
Description: If a class is a subclass of another class, then its power class is a subclass of that other class's power class. Left-to-right implication of Exercise 18 of [TakeutiZaring] p. 18. sspwimp 38176, using conventional notation, was translated from virtual deduction form, sspwimpVD 38177, using a translation program. (Contributed by Alan Sare, 23-Apr-2015.) (Proof modification is discouraged.) (New usage is discouraged.)
